I know your garden through and through,
Every leaf and petal, I nurtured.
I watered your grass and tended your soil,
And left my own garden deserted.
I planted my lillies where your poppies lay,
And daisies among your Roses.
And while your new garden begins to open,
The gateway to mine, it closes.
Spring now here, your flowers a-bloom,
Your garden no longer needs tending.
You cast me away, to a land of my own,
I am alone and my garden needs mending.
Now My daffodils are dying and I don’t know what to do.
-Nessie Roswell
